LINK : warning LNK4076: invalid incremental status file "Debug/2.ilk"; linking nonincrementally
LIBCD.lib(crt0.obj) : error LNK2001: unresolved external symbol _main
Debug/2.exe : fatal error LNK1120: 1 unresolved externals
这种情况你该贴代码,十有八九是代码出错了,
http://blog.csdn.net/monster_2495/article/details/7730165
在一次编译连接出错后就出现 LINK : warning LNK4076: invalid incremental status file './Debug/.ilk'; linking nonincr这样的连接警告.
Cause:
工程中Debug目录下的.ilk文件出错,导致警告的发生.其实该警告没有什么大不了,对编译连接影响不大,其作用主要在于记录每次编译时工程中修改过的地方,这样编译器可以仅仅编译修改处从而减少编译量,节省时间.
Solution:
Rebuild一下或者在工程Debug目录下的.ilk文件删除,再一次编译时就没问题了.
如果你的代码不长,而且编译器没问题,我猜是关键字写错了~ 比如main写成了mian之类的
把代码贴出来
错误日志贴出来啊